Output 6ec7e38d252932620f2a75e9bf4ad27e24088c80ea6870a28ff003fef9d66f20:0

value
24745001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a75b9af7a7aaa083918db3da43a44a3b6b98af89 OP_EQUAL
address
MPA4pKKCq8QBTS4WQx1swRPK433rZmCTJF
transaction
6ec7e38d252932620f2a75e9bf4ad27e24088c80ea6870a28ff003fef9d66f20
spent
true